# Unknowns Registry **Status:** Implemented **Source:** `src/Unknowns/` **Owner:** Signals Guild, Policy Guild ## Purpose The Unknowns Registry provides bitemporal ambiguity tracking for security scan gaps where reachability or applicability cannot be determined with confidence. It models Unknown-Reachable and Unknown-Unreachable states as first-class risk signals, enabling uncertainty-aware scoring and triage prioritization. ## Components **Services:** - Unknowns registry and tracking service - Integration with Policy Engine for risk scoring - Signals correlation for unknowns decay **Libraries:** - `StellaOps.Policy.Unknowns` - Unknowns budget and scoring logic - Unknown state modeling and confidence tracking ## Key Features - **First-class Unknown state:** Explicit modeling of uncertainty (not hidden as false negatives) - **Bitemporal tracking:** Valid-time and transaction-time for ambiguity windows - **Risk scoring integration:** `unknowns_pressure` factor in Policy Engine - **Decay heuristics:** Unknowns decay over time with configurable policies - **Triage queue:** Dedicated UI view for unknowns requiring investigation - **Confidence budgets:** Policy gates can enforce maximum acceptable unknowns ## Configuration **Unknowns Budget Options** (`UnknownBudgetOptions.cs`): - Maximum unknowns threshold per finding - Decay policies and timeouts - Scoring weight multipliers **Unknowns Decay Options** (`UnknownsDecayOptions.cs`): - Decay curve parameters - Confidence floor values - Re-evaluation triggers **Unknowns Rescan Options** (`UnknownsRescanOptions.cs`): - Automatic rescan scheduling - Priority queue management ## Integration Points **Policy Engine:** - Unknowns budget gate enforcement - Confidence-based disposition selection - Risk score adjustments based on unknowns count **Signals:** - Runtime signal correlation can resolve unknowns - Automatic unknowns decay on new evidence **UI:** - Unknowns chips in findings display - Dedicated triage queue for unknowns - Confidence meter visualization ## Storage - **Schema:** Part of `policy` schema in PostgreSQL - **Tables:** Unknowns tracking, decay history, resolution events ## Dependencies - PostgreSQL (unknowns tracking and audit) - Policy Engine (scoring integration) - Signals (runtime correlation) - Triage UI (operator workflows) ## Related Documentation - Unknowns decay heuristics: `../../operations/unknowns-triage.md` - Policy gates: `../policy/gates.md` - Confidence model: `../policy/confidence-model.md` - UI triage guide: `../ui/triage-unknowns.md` ## Implementation Status **Completed:** - Unknowns registry with bitemporal tracking - Policy Engine integration with budget gates - UI chips and triage queue - Decay heuristics and automatic resolution - Confidence-based scoring adjustments **Key Differentiator:** Unlike other scanners that hide uncertainty, StellaOps makes "what we don't know" visible and policy-addressable. This is critical for air-gapped deployments and zero-day scenarios where external validation is unavailable.
